Rectification magnetoresistance device: Experimental realization and theoretical simulation

A unique technique has been proposed to realizerectificationmagnetoresistance (RMR) by combining a commercial diode and amagnetoresistance component in parallel. The observed RMR could be greatly tuned in a wide range by applyingdirect current andalternating current simultaneously to the device. Moreover, a quantitative theoretical model has been established, which well explained both the observed RMR and the electrical manipulation behavior. The highly tunable RMR and the correlated magnetoelectric functionalities provide an alternative route for developing multi-functional spintronics devices.
